Cyp4d1 transcripts are detected throughout development on northern blots but the highest accumulation of transcripts occurs in late larval stages.

Identified molecularly using degenerate PCR primers designed from conserved regions of known insect P450 genes.
The adenylate cyclase inactivator forskolin and its pharmacologically inactive derivative 1,9-dideoxyforskolin inhibit, in a dose-dependent fashion, the ecdysone 20-monooxygenase activity associated with wandering stage larvae.
